For the uninitiated, IPL 2020 was initially scheduled to go underway in March but was postponed amid the COVID-19 crisis. Notably, the upcoming tournament will take place in the UAE and it will be interesting to see how the players will adapt to the local conditions. The pitches in the Gulf nation are known to favour the spinners, but are mostly dry and thus batsmen will enjoy on those flat tracks. Also, the matches will take place under COVID-19 protocols which is new normal in modern-day cricket. As mentioned earlier, Indian Premier League 13 will begin on September 19 while finals will be played on November 10. Sixty matches will take place in the tournament including two qualifiers, one eliminator and the final. Abu Dhabi, Sharjah and Dubai are the three venues for IPL 2020. For a change, the matches will start 30 minutes earlier than usual timings. Hence, the evening matches will start on 7:30 pm (IST) while the afternoon matches will start at 3:30 pm (IST). Defending champions Mumbai Indians will take on arch-rivals Chennai Super Kings in the season opener at the Sheikh Zayed Stadium in Abu Dhabi. With CSK not having the services of Suresh Raina and Harbhajan Singh, Rohit Sharma and Co will take the field as definite favourites, but they have to overcome the ghosts of IPL 2014 where they lost all of their five games in UAE.
